Default Ran 04 Cobra with ported blower from a roll three times

And won all three.

From approx 60, 50, and 40 mph. I had no passengers, he had one. He honked it off and we got great, even starts every time.

It was essentially dead even until he had to shift. You can't outshift an auto.

His listed mods: H/E, T-56(viperspec), Subframe conn., Spec III, Ported S/C

His best time posted (publicly, anyway) is 12.5@115 . I am not sure how recent that time is, what mods he had at the time, or how his car was running today. I might find out more specifics later.

I asked him a few questions, this was his reply:

"Stiegemeier Stage IV, profiled and blueprinted rotors, and ported rotor case. 3.0" pulley (12-13 #s boost), still have the stock belt which causes a little slip. The whole job only adds around 25-40hp with supporting mods, you can however get 60+ with a 2.66" pulley. I was getting alot of heat lock between shifts (5500+), I was starting in 2nd at 4300 (50mph?), and it would run up the tach fast, shift at 5800, muscle it in to 3rd and would be at 3500 or so, then get on it, didnt go into 4th. The trac was on, I was thinking about taking it off on the on ramp but then we took off and that was that. From a dig with slicks ill hook real well, thats when I pulled the 12.5 in Houston. It look like you still had gear left when I was shifting, or your auto is crazy lol. Either way you still have a fast car!"
